I'm unable to upgrade due to a database error. The exact error is displayed below.
1. All plugins are globally off in config.php. They're also off manually.
2. I also added the following to my config.php file as per another thread suggestion.
ini_set('memory_limit', -1);
ini_set("max_execution_time", "2880");
Environment:
Web Server Apache v2.2.16
PHP 5.3.3
MySQL Version 5.0.45
I just noticed that in my admincp and in the footer of my forum the vBulletin version is displayed as 4.1.2. So I guess part of the upgrade has completed but not all of it. How do I figure out where the system failed?
There aren't any errors in my php_error.log or my general apache error log or mysql error log so I'm not sure how to track down this problem.
The status of the upgrade fails right after the dialog box says "processing XML step 2 of 6"
Then it says Status: Aborted
The "show details" button doesn't reveal any information, just a blank section.
The following error is displayed on page.
##############################
Unexpected Text: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="windows-1252"?>
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="windows-1252"?>
<errors>
<error><![CDATA[<p>Database Error</p>
Invalid SQL:
SELECT fieldname, varname, text
FROM phrase
WHERE languageid IN(-1,0) AND
fieldname IN ();
You have an error in your SQL syntax; check the manual that corresponds to your MySQL server version for the right syntax to use near ')' at line 4]]></error>
<error_html><![CDATA[<p>Database error in vBulletin 4.1.2</p>
<p>Invalid SQL:
SELECT fieldname, varname, text
FROM phrase
WHERE languageid IN(-1,0) AND
fieldname IN ();<p>
<p>
<strong>MySQL Error</strong> : You have an error in your SQL syntax; check the manual that corresponds to your MySQL server version for the right syntax to use near ')' at line 4<br />
<strong>Error Number</strong> : 1064<br />
<strong>Request Date</strong> : Sunday, February 20th 2011 @ 09:11:11 PM<br />
<strong>Error Date</strong> : Sunday, February 20th 2011 @ 09:11:13 PM<br />
<strong>Script</strong> : http://xxx.com/install/upgrade.php<br />
<strong>Referrer</strong> : http://xxx.com/install/upgrade.php<br />
<strong>Classname</strong> : vB_Database<br />
<strong>MySQL Version</strong> : 5.0.45-log<br />
</p>]]></error_html>
</errors>
